#d9b17e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9b17e is composed of 85.1% red, 69.4%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.4% magenta, 41.9%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 33.6 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 67.3%. #d9b17e color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ffc with #b36300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#d9b17e color description : Very soft orange.
#d9b17e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9b17e has RGB values of R:217, G:177,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.42,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14266750.
